How they compare
Croatia currently reports 83.6 against 83.3 in Azerbaijan, a difference of 0.3.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 15 shared years of data; in 2007 it was Croatia ahead.
Azerbaijan ranks 37th and Croatia ranks 35th of 46 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Azerbaijan averaged higher in 1 and Croatia in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Azerbaijan | Croatia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 15.5 | 42.43 | 26.93 | Croatia |
| 2010s | 60.64 | 67.35 | 6.71 | Croatia |
| 2020s | 82.25 | 79.75 | 2.5 | Azerbaijan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
